    Family Screenings 2018


    Welcome all budding film fans! Cork Film Festival’s annual Family Programme lights up the Big Screen with a fun packed programme of film for young viewers.

    The Overcoat

    Meelis Arulep, Sean Mullen / Ireland / 2018 / 30 mins
    Sat 17 / 11.30 / Gate 1

    The screening will include a special event with Giant Animation, creators of The Overcoat. The cast and crew will present a behind-the-scenes look at the making of the film, including storyboard and character design, suitable for children aged 6 to 10 years.
